Mount Pleasant Academy: Tactical Approach and Current Form

Mount Pleasant Academy enters this match in decent form, having secured two wins, two draws, and one loss in their last five outings. Their tactical setup primarily revolves around a 4-3-3 formation, emphasizing solid defensive structure and quick transitions through the midfield. With an average possession of 55%, the team is comfortable with holding the ball and gradually breaking down opposition defenses. Their pressing game is well-coordinated, with forwards making high-intensity runs to recover the ball quickly.

Key players include midfielder Jordan Williams, who dictates the tempo in the middle of the park, and forward Kyle Roberts, who has been in excellent scoring form. The team will be without their star defender, Thomas Brown, who is suspended due to an accumulation of yellow cards. This suspension could affect their defensive solidity, leaving a gap that Racing United may look to exploit.

Racing United: Tactical Approach and Current Form

Racing United has been in excellent form recently, with four wins and one draw in their last five matches. They prefer a 4-2-3-1 formation, focusing on a solid defensive base and an attacking strategy that combines both wide and central attacks. Their quick counter-attacks have been a feature of their play, especially with wingers like Marcus Richards and Peter Miller providing pace and width on the flanks. The team averages 49% possession but makes up for it with high pressing and quick turnovers.

Key players to watch include their central midfielder, Ethan Harper, whose passing range and ability to control the game will be crucial. Forward Jonathan Adams has also been pivotal, providing the finishing touch to their counter-attacks. Racing United enters this match with a fully fit squad, which gives them a slight advantage in terms of depth and tactical flexibility.

Head-to-Head: History and Psychology

The last five encounters between these two teams have been tightly contested, with Mount Pleasant Academy winning two, Racing United winning two, and one match ending in a draw. In their most recent clash earlier this season, Racing United edged out a 2-1 victory, showcasing their ability to exploit defensive lapses. However, Mount Pleasant Academy has historically been strong at home, and their tactical discipline has often led to a successful defense of their ground. Psychological factors will play a role here, as Racing United will look to prove they are the better side, while Mount Pleasant will be motivated by the chance to reclaim momentum.

Key Battles and Critical Zones

One of the key duels to watch will be between Mount Pleasant's right-back Sam Davis and Racing United's winger Marcus Richards. Davis is known for his solid defensive positioning, but Richards' pace and directness on the counter could pose a real threat. If Richards can get past Davis and create space on the right flank, it could open up scoring opportunities for Racing United.

Another crucial battle will be in midfield, where Jordan Williams will likely face off against Ethan Harper. Williams' ability to break up play and distribute efficiently will be tested against Harper's vision and range of passing. The outcome of this battle will likely determine which team gains the upper hand in controlling the game's tempo.
